Medical History – Definition, Types and Importance

A medical history is the systematic collection of a patient´s health background through structured questioning. It forms the foundation of every medical diagnosis.

Calcium Ionophore

A calcium ionophore is a chemical compound that transports calcium ions across biological membranes, triggering intracellular calcium signalling cascades.

Urine Biomarkers

Urine biomarkers are measurable biological substances found in urine that provide information about health status, diseases, or organ function. They are widely used in medical diagnostics.

Iliotibial Band Syndrome

Iliotibial band syndrome is a common overuse injury of the knee affecting mainly runners and cyclists, causing pain on the outer side of the knee.
